Determine the greatest 3-digit number exactly divisible by 8, 10 and 12.Explanation:Finding the largest three digit number. LCM of 8, 10, 12 is 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 5 = 120. Nearest multiple of 120 towards largest three digit number 999 is 120 × 8 = 960. Also , 960 is divisible by 8, 10, 12. Hence , we can say the largest three digit number which is exactly divisible by 8, 10, 12 is 960.The largest or greatest 3-digit number divisible by 8 is the last number on the list above (last 3 digit number divisible by 8).
